Abstract

Fluctuation in the intensity of the output signal beam of a photorefractive optical resonator can be reduced significantly by employing pump beam positive feedback. The fractional intensity transfer which is independent of time in the absence of fluctuation becomes time dependent in the presence of fluctuation of the optical wave-mixing process. The influence of various controlling parameters on the relative fluctuation of the output signal intensity has also been studied.
